Advantages of chin augmentation with silicone

1. Immediate results Chin augmentation with silicone is a way to make your face look better quickly. And the results are clearly seen immediately after the surgery is complete. When you have a chin augmentation, the silicone used will be designed to fit your face specifically, which helps to make your chin look longer or more dimensional immediately. Seeing results like this makes many people feel satisfied because they don’t have to wait as long as with other chin augmentation methods that require a long recovery time or to gradually adjust the shape of the face little by little.

2. Permanent and long-lasting results. Silicone used for chin augmentation is a durable material that does not easily change shape, no matter how much time passes. If the silicone is placed in the right position, the results will last in that form. There is no need for repeated treatment or refills like fillers or injections that may need to be refilled every year. In the case of silicone, the results will remain as intended for a very long time.

3. Fast recovery Most people who have silicone chin augmentation can recover very quickly. After the surgery is complete, they can return to their daily activities in a short period of time. They just need to be careful to take good care of themselves, especially avoiding infection, which is very important after surgery. Just give the wound time to heal and follow the doctor’s advice, and you can return to your normal life without difficulty.

4. No need to rely on complicated techniques. Chin augmentation with silicone is a relatively easy and hassle-free method compared to chin bone surgery that requires complicated techniques and many steps that need to be careful. Chin augmentation with silicone is the process of inserting silicone that is designed to fit the structure of the patient’s chin. This will help increase the length or adjust the shape of the chin as desired without the need for bone surgery or cutting other parts of the face. This will not cause wounds or a long recovery like bone surgery.

5. Can be reshaped in many ways. The interesting advantage of silicone in chin augmentation is its ability to adjust the shape and size to meet each person’s needs. This is a great advantage for those who want a beautiful and natural-looking chin, because everyone has a different face shape. Adjusting the silicone to fit the facial structure is therefore important.

Disadvantages of chin augmentation with silicone

1. Swelling and bruising may occur , which is a common symptom after all types of surgery, especially in the early stages before the wound has fully healed. Some people may feel uncomfortable from the swelling that occurs. But don’t worry because it will gradually decrease in a few days and will return to normal within a short period of time if you take good care of yourself.

2. Risk of infection is a risk found in all types of surgery, including chin augmentation with silicone. If the wound is not properly cared for after surgery, such as not cleaning the wound properly or touching the wound with unclean hands, it may cause infection. Infection may cause the wound to heal more slowly and sometimes affect the results of the surgery. Therefore, taking care of the wound after surgery is very important to prevent future problems.

3. Need for post-operative care After chin augmentation with silicone, those who undergo surgery must strictly follow the doctor’s instructions, such as cleaning the wound, avoiding pressure on the surgical area, and getting enough rest to allow the wound to heal quickly.

4. Silicone may shift or deform. In some cases, if the silicone is not installed correctly or is subjected to excessive impact, it may shift or deform, which may require surgical correction.

5. High cost. Chin augmentation with silicone is quite expensive because it is a surgery that requires the skills of an experienced doctor and high-quality silicone material. The cost, including post-operative care, may be higher than using fillers or injections.

Who is it suitable for?

  • Chin augmentation with silicone is suitable for
  • People who have a short chin, a crooked chin, or a chin that is not in balance with the rest of the face.
  • Those who want permanent and immediate results
  • Those who are not afraid of minor surgery and post-operative recovery
  • Those who want to adjust the shape of their chin to look more dimensional.
